Graphite vs. Carbon Fiber: What the Terms Actually Mean

Here's where the confusion starts. In racket manufacturing, "graphite" and "carbon fiber" are often used to describe the same base material — carbon fiber reinforced polymer (CFRP). When brands market a racket as "graphite," they're typically referring to woven carbon fiber sheets bonded with resin. When they say "carbon fiber," they're often saying the same thing with a more modern label attached.

So why does one seem more premium than the other? Because the real differentiators aren't in the name — they're in the carbon fiber grade, the layup process, the resin quality, and the structural engineering behind the frame.

High-modulus carbon fiber is stiffer and lighter per unit than standard carbon fiber. A racket built with high-modulus fibres in a precisely engineered layup will behave completely differently from a racket that uses lower-grade carbon in a basic mould, even if both are sold as "carbon fiber frames." This is the gap the racket industry routinely glosses over.

The Specs That Actually Tell You How a Racket Will Perform

Most buyers focus on weight and head size. Experienced players know the real story is more nuanced.

Head Size (95 sq in): A 95 sq in head is deliberately compact. It provides a smaller sweet spot, which means off-centre mishits are more punishing — but on-centre contact produces exceptional control and directional precision. This is a specification designed for players who have already developed consistent ball-striking.

String Pattern (16x19): The open 16x19 pattern on the Inner Power Pro allows for meaningful spin generation without sacrificing too much control. For advanced players with heavy topspin groundstrokes, this is a thoughtful balance — not the ultra-open patterns that generate spin at the cost of predictability.

Balance (Even): An even balance distributes weight uniformly between handle and head. This makes the racket highly manoeuvrable at the net while maintaining stability on baseline groundstrokes. It's a neutral platform that doesn't push you toward a particular style of play — a genuine advantage for all-court players.

Weight (295 g): At 295 g, this is a mid-weight frame. Lighter than most tour-spec rackets but heavier than the oversized beginner frames that dominate retail shelves. For intermediate and advanced players building toward a more refined game, this weight range offers the physical feedback necessary to develop proper swing mechanics.

How to Read Through Carbon Fiber Marketing Claims

Here's a practical framework for evaluating whether a brand's carbon fiber claims carry weight:

1. Does the brand specify carbon fiber grade or layup? Generic carbon fiber claims with no supporting technical detail are a red flag. Brands investing in genuine material engineering will tell you something specific — fibre orientation, modulus grade, or construction method.

2. Is the design origin meaningful? Country of design matters less than the engineering culture behind it. French design studios with tennis-specific heritage tend to approach racket construction as a technical discipline. Q: What is the difference between a carbon fiber and a graphite tennis racket? A: In most commercial contexts, both terms refer to frames made from carbon fiber reinforced polymer. The real differences lie in the grade of carbon fiber used, the construction method, and the engineering behind the layup — not the label on the frame.
